SEO Competitor Analysis Complete Guide: Outrank Your Competition in 2026
Understanding what your competitors are doing right (and wrong) is one of the most powerful strategies in SEO. Competitor analysis reveals the keywords they rank for, the backlinks driving their authority, the content gaps you can exploit, and the tactics you can reverse-engineer to outrank them.
This guide walks you through every step of SEO competitor analysis—from identifying competitors to implementing a winning strategy based on data-driven insights.
Why Competitor Analysis Matters for SEO Success
Competitor analysis is essential for SEO success:
- Keyword Discovery: Find high-value keywords your competitors rank for that you haven't targeted
- Content Opportunities: Identify topics they cover (and miss) to create superior content
- Link Building Intelligence: Discover where they earn backlinks and replicate their strategy
- Technical Insights: Learn from their site structure, speed, and UX improvements
- Ranking Factors: Understand what Google rewards in your specific niche
Competitor analysis transforms guesswork into strategy.
Step 1: Identifying Your Real SEO Competitors
Your business competitors aren't always your SEO competitors. A local bakery competes with other bakeries for customers, but online it competes with recipe blogs, food magazines, and national chains targeting the same keywords.
Types of SEO Competitors
Direct Competitors: Businesses offering similar products/services in your market
SERP Competitors: Any domain ranking for your target keywords (blogs, forums, aggregators)
Content Competitors: Sites creating content around your topics (even if they don't sell your product)
How to Find SEO Competitors
Manual SERP Analysis: 1. Search your primary money keywords in Google 2. Note the top 10 organic results 3. Identify domains appearing repeatedly across multiple keywords
Tool-Based Discovery: - Ahrefs: "Organic Keywords" → "SERP Overview" shows competing domains - SEMrush: "Organic Research" report lists competitors by keyword overlap - SpyFu: "SEO Competitors" reveals domains bidding and ranking for same terms
Keyword Overlap Method: Export your keyword list, then use tools to find domains ranking for 30%+ of the same terms. High overlap = high competition.
Prioritizing Competitors
Prioritize based on keyword overlap, domain authority, content quality, ranking position on money keywords, and traffic estimates. Focus on 3-5 primary competitors for deep analysis.
Step 2: Analyzing Competitor Keywords
Once you've identified competitors, dive into their keyword portfolios. This reveals what drives their organic traffic and where opportunities exist.
Finding Competitor Keywords
Organic Keyword Reports: Use Ahrefs, SEMrush, or Moz to export competitor's entire organic keyword list. Filter by position (top 3), volume (1000+ monthly searches), difficulty, and intent.
Keyword Gap Analysis: Compare your domain against competitors to find missing keywords (terms they rank for that you don't), weak keywords (terms where you rank lower), and shared keywords (competitive battlegrounds).
Long-Tail Opportunities: Competitors often miss long-tail variations. Look for question-based queries ("how to," "what is"), location modifiers ("near me," city names), and comparison keywords ("vs," "alternative").
Keyword Intent Classification
Understanding search intent is crucial for content strategy:
| Intent Type | Examples | Content Format | Conversion Potential |
|---|---|---|---|
| Informational | "what is SEO," "how to keyword research" | Blog posts, guides, tutorials | Low (awareness stage) |
| Commercial | "best SEO tools," "SEO agency comparison" | Reviews, comparisons, lists | Medium (consideration) |
| Transactional | "buy SEO software," "hire SEO consultant" | Product pages, service pages | High (decision stage) |
| Navigational | "Ahrefs login," "SEMrush pricing" | Brand pages, account pages | Varies |
Target commercial and transactional keywords for revenue impact. Use informational keywords for top-of-funnel content and internal linking.
For more on keyword research fundamentals, check our Keyword Research Guide.
Step 3: Backlink Analysis and Link Spy Tactics
Backlinks remain one of Google's strongest ranking signals. Analyzing competitor backlinks reveals link-building opportunities you can replicate.
Backlink Profile Overview
Start with macro metrics: total backlinks, referring domains (unique linking domains), domain rating, link velocity (new links gained/lost monthly), anchor text distribution, and link types (follow vs. nofollow).
Finding Competitor Backlinks
Backlink Export: Use Ahrefs, Majestic, or SEMrush to export competitor's full backlink profile. Sort by DR/DA (highest authority first), traffic, relevancy, and freshness (recently acquired links).
Link Intersect Tool: Ahrefs' "Link Intersect" shows domains linking to multiple competitors but not you. These are high-priority outreach targets since they already link to similar content.
Replicating Competitor Links
Guest Posting: Identify competitor guest posts, then pitch similar sites with unique angles.
Broken Link Building: Find broken links on competitor's linking domains, offer your content as replacement.
Resource Page Link Building: Many competitors earn links from resource pages. Find these pages and request inclusion.
Skyscraper Technique: Create superior content to competitor's most-linked pages, then outreach to their linkers.
Unlinked Mentions: Find brand mentions without links, request link addition.
Link Building Tools Comparison
| Tool | Best For | Pricing | Key Features |
|---|---|---|---|
| Ahrefs | Comprehensive backlink analysis | $99-$999/m | Largest index, Link Intersect, DR metrics |
| SEMrush | All-in-one SEO suite | $119-$449/m | Backlink audit, gap analysis, outreach CRM |
| Majestic | Link intelligence focus | $49-$399/m | Trust Flow, Citation Flow, historic index |
| Moz Link Explorer | DA/PA metrics | $99-$599/m | Spam score, linking domains, anchor text |
| BuzzStream | Outreach management | $24-$479/m | CRM, email tracking, link prospecting |
For advanced link building strategies, explore our Link Building Strategies 2026 guide.
Step 4: Content Gap Analysis
Content gaps are topics your competitors cover that you don't—or areas where their content outperforms yours. Filling these gaps is often the fastest path to ranking improvements.
Identifying Content Gaps
Topic Gap Analysis: Use SEMrush's "Topic Research" or Ahrefs' "Content Gap" to find keywords competitors rank for that you don't, questions their content answers that yours doesn't, and subtopics they cover in depth.
Content Quality Comparison: For shared keywords, compare word count, media usage, H2/H3 structure, internal linking, freshness, and E-E-A-T signals (expertise, experience, authoritativeness, trustworthiness).
Content Audit Framework
Audit your content against competitors:
- Inventory: List all pages targeting money keywords
- Benchmark: Compare each to competitor's ranking page
- Score: Rate your content 1-10 vs. theirs
- Identify: Note specific weaknesses (length, media, depth, CTAs)
- Prioritize: Focus on pages with biggest gap on highest-value keywords
Creating Superior Content
The Skyscraper Approach: 1. Find competitor's most-linked/ranked content 2. Create something significantly better (2-3x depth, more data, better design) 3. Outreach to their linkers with your superior resource
Content Upgrades: Add what competitors miss: original research/data, expert interviews/quotes, interactive tools/calculators, downloadable templates/checklists, video tutorials, and case studies with real results.
Step 5: Technical SEO Competitive Analysis
Technical SEO often separates top-ranking sites from page 2. Analyze competitor technical implementations for quick wins.
Core Technical Factors
Page Speed: Use PageSpeed Insights, GTmetrix, or WebPageTest to compare load time (aim for <3 seconds), Core Web Vitals (LCP, FID, CLS scores), mobile vs. desktop performance, and optimization tactics (compression, caching, CDN).
Site Architecture: Analyze URL structure (clean, keyword-rich, hierarchical), internal linking (silos, topic clusters), navigation depth, breadcrumb implementation, and XML sitemap completeness.
Schema Markup: Check structured data implementation: Article, Product, Service, LocalBusiness schemas, review/rating markup, FAQ schema (SERP feature opportunity), How-to schema, and video schema.
Mobile Optimization: Verify mobile-friendly design (Google's Mobile-Friendly Test), responsive images, touch-friendly CTAs, mobile page speed, and app indexing (if applicable).
Technical SEO Tools
| Tool | Purpose | Free Tier | Paid Plans |
|---|---|---|---|
| Google PageSpeed Insights | Speed + CWV analysis | Yes | N/A |
| GTmetrix | Performance testing | Limited | $10-$500/m |
| Screaming Frog | Site crawler | 500 URLs | $259/yr |
| Ahrefs Site Audit | Technical issues | No | Included |
| SEMrush Site Audit | Crawl + fixes | Limited | Included |
Step 6: Reverse-Engineering Competitor Strategy
Now synthesize findings into an actionable strategy. This is where analysis becomes execution.
Building Your Competitive Strategy
Keyword Prioritization Matrix: Create a 2x2 matrix plotting keyword difficulty (easy to hard) on the X-axis and business value (low to high) on the Y-axis. Prioritize high-value, low-difficulty keywords first—these are quick wins.
Content Calendar Based on Gaps:
- Month 1: Fix existing underperforming pages
- Month 2: Create missing pillar content
- Month 3: Build supporting cluster content
- Month 4: Update/expand top performers
- Ongoing: Monitor competitor new content
Link Building Roadmap:
- Week 1-2: Audit your link profile
- Week 3-4: Identify top 50 link prospects
- Week 5-8: Outreach campaign (guest posts, broken links, unlinked mentions)
- Week 9-12: Scale successful tactics
Technical Sprint: Prioritize technical fixes by impact:
- Critical: Indexing issues, 404s, slow pages
- High: Schema markup, internal linking, CWV
- Medium: URL structure, navigation, sitemaps
Competitive Tracking Setup
Rank Tracking: Monitor shared keywords weekly using Ahrefs Rank Tracker, SEMrush Position Tracking, AccuRanker, or Pro Rank Tracker.
Alert Setup: Get notified when competitors publish new content (Google Alerts, Mention), earn new backlinks (Ahrefs alerts), change title tags/meta descriptions (SERP monitoring), or launch new campaigns (SimilarWeb traffic spikes).
Monthly Competitive Review: Schedule monthly analysis: update keyword gap report, review new competitor backlinks, audit new competitor content, check technical changes, and adjust strategy based on findings.
Step 7: Tools for Ongoing Competitive Intelligence
Invest in tools that automate competitor monitoring. Here's a comprehensive comparison:
Complete Competitor Analysis Tool Stack
| Tool | Keyword Research | Backlink Analysis | Content Gap | Rank Tracking | Price Range |
|---|---|---|---|---|---|
| Ahrefs | ★★★★★ | ★★★★★ | ★★★★☆ | ★★★★★ | $99-$999/m |
| SEMrush | ★★★★★ | ★★★★☆ | ★★★★★ | ★★★★★ | $119-$449/m |
| Moz Pro | ★★★★☆ | ★★★★☆ | ★★★☆☆ | ★★★★☆ | $99-$599/m |
| SpyFu | ★★★★☆ | ★★★☆☆ | ★★★★☆ | ★★★☆☆ | $39-$299/m |
| SimilarWeb | ★★★☆☆ | ★★☆☆☆ | ★★★☆☆ | ★★☆☆☆ | Free-$200/m |
Best Tool Combinations by Budget
Bootstrap ($0-50/m): Google Keyword Planner (free), Ubersuggest (free tier), Google Search Console (free), and manual SERP analysis.
Small Business ($50-200/m): Ahrefs Lite ($99/m) OR SEMrush ($119/m), Google Trends (free), and AnswerThePublic (free).
Agency/Enterprise ($200+/m): Ahrefs Agency ($399/m) + SEMrush ($229/m), Majestic ($399/m) for link intelligence.
For a complete tool comparison, see our Best SEO Tools 2026 roundup.
Step-by-Step Competitor Analysis Workflow
Here's your complete workflow from start to finish:
Phase 1: Discovery (Week 1)
Day 1-2: Identify 5-10 primary competitors. Perform manual SERP analysis for 20 money keywords, use tool-based competitor discovery (Ahrefs/SEMrush), and create competitor spreadsheet.
Day 3-4: Export competitor keyword data. Pull organic keyword reports for each competitor, merge into master keyword list, tag by intent/volume/difficulty, and identify top 50 missing keywords.
Day 5: Keyword gap prioritization. Score keywords by opportunity, create prioritized target keyword list, and map to existing content or new pages needed.
Phase 2: Deep Dive (Week 2)
Day 6-7: Backlink analysis. Export backlink profiles for top 3 competitors, run Link Intersect report, create outreach prospect list (100+ domains), and categorize by link type.
Day 8-9: Content audit. Compare your top 20 pages to competitor ranking pages, score content quality gaps, identify 10 pages needing immediate improvement, and list 10 new content pieces to create.
Day 10: Technical comparison. Run site audits on your site + 3 competitors, compare Core Web Vitals scores, list technical debt items, and prioritize by ranking impact.
Phase 3: Strategy & Execution (Week 3-4)
Day 11-12: Build content calendar. Schedule content improvements, new content creation, assign resources/writers, and set publication dates.
Day 13-14: Link building campaign. Craft outreach templates, begin guest post pitching, launch broken link building, and track responses in CRM.
Day 15: Technical sprint. Fix critical issues (indexing, speed, mobile), implement schema markup, improve internal linking, and set up ongoing monitoring.
Day 16-20: Launch & monitor. Publish optimized content, build initial links to new pages, track ranking movement, and adjust based on early results.
Phase 4: Ongoing Optimization (Monthly)
Week 1: Review ranking changes. Check position movement on target keywords, identify winners/losers, and double down on what's working.
Week 2: Competitor update. Scan competitor new content, review new competitor backlinks, and note strategy shifts.
Week 3: Content iteration. Update underperforming pages, expand winning content, and build internal links.
Week 4: Planning. Set next month's priorities, adjust keyword targets, and plan link building scale-up.
Common Competitor Analysis Mistakes to Avoid
Copying Without Differentiating: Don't just replicate competitor content. Add unique value: original data, expert insights, better design, more depth.
Chasing Every Keyword: Focus on keywords where you can realistically rank. Targeting impossible keywords wastes resources.
Ignoring Search Intent: Ranking requires matching intent. Don't target commercial keywords with blog posts or informational keywords with product pages.
One-Time Analysis: Competitor analysis isn't a one-off. Markets shift, competitors adapt, algorithms update. Make it monthly.
Taking Action: Your Competitor Analysis Checklist
Ready to implement? Use this checklist:
□ Identify 5-10 primary SEO competitors □ Export competitor keyword portfolios □ Complete keyword gap analysis □ Prioritize 50 target keywords □ Analyze top 3 competitor backlink profiles □ Create 100+ link prospect list □ Audit content vs. competitor ranking pages □ List 10 content improvements needed □ Identify 10 new content pieces to create □ Run technical site audit comparison □ Fix critical technical issues □ Build 3-month content calendar □ Launch link building outreach campaign □ Set up rank tracking for target keywords □ Schedule monthly competitor review
Conclusion: Turn Competitive Intelligence into Rankings
Competitor analysis isn't about copying—it's about learning from what works in your market and doing it better. By systematically analyzing competitor keywords, backlinks, content, and technical implementations, you gain a roadmap to outrank them.
The brands winning in SEO aren't guessing. They're making data-driven decisions based on competitive intelligence. Start your analysis today, implement the workflow outlined in this guide, and watch your organic visibility grow.
Related Articles
- Keyword Research Guide: Complete Step-by-Step Tutorial
- Link Building Strategies 2026: White-Hat Tactics That Rank
- Best SEO Tools 2026: Comprehensive Tool Comparison
- Technical SEO Audit Checklist
- Content Optimization Best Practices
Need Expert Help with Competitor Analysis?
EnergizedSEO provides comprehensive competitor analysis and SEO strategy services. Our team conducts deep competitive intelligence, identifies ranking opportunities, and executes data-driven campaigns that outrank your competition.
What we offer:
- Complete competitor keyword and backlink analysis
- Content gap identification and creation
- Technical SEO audits and fixes
- White-hat link building campaigns
- Monthly ranking and performance reporting
- Custom SEO strategy development
Ready to dominate your market? Contact EnergizedSEO today for a free competitive analysis and custom SEO proposal.
Last updated: March 2026